Targeted Cancer Therapies: Arovella Therapeutics

Among the fund’s core holdings is (ASX:ALA), a biotech firm developing allogeneic cell therapies based on invariant Natural Killer T (iNKT) cells. These therapies are engineered to target specific cancer antigens through Chimeric Antigen Receptors (CARs), offering off-the-shelf solutions to streamline cancer treatment.

Arovella’s lead program, ALA-101, is aimed at CD19-positive blood cancers. The company also maintains a pipeline addressing solid tumours, including gastric and pancreatic cancers. The allogeneic approach offers potential to reduce complexity, cost, and time to therapy — key constraints in existing CAR-T modalities.

Neuropsychiatric Innovations: Tryptamine Therapeutics

(ASX:TYP) focuses on the development of psychedelic-assisted therapies using proprietary formulations. Its primary candidate, TRP-8803, is an intravenously delivered psilocybin formulation designed to improve precision and patient experience compared to oral treatments.

Tryptamine is conducting a study targeting Binge Eating Disorder, combining TRP-8803 with psychotherapy. This initiative aligns with growing clinical and academic interest in mental health therapeutics. Immune Therapies and Stem Cell Platforms: NeuroScientific

Stem cell therapy specialist (ASX:NSB) is leveraging its proprietary StemSmart platform to address immune-mediated diseases, including Crohn’s disease and Graft-versus-Host Disease (GvHD). Early trials have shown notable efficacy, indicating the platform’s potential to meet unmet clinical needs.

NeuroScientific’s approach aligns with rising demand for scalable stem cell therapies. With real-world data expected from a Special Access Program and additional trials anticipated, the company is positioning itself for expansion across inflammatory and respiratory indications.
